How Robot Hoovers Can Improve Your Home
Many robots are equipped with the ability to map, which allows them to remember how your house is laid out. This helps them avoid bumping into furniture or other obstacles, and also helps in cleaning more thoroughly.
Select a model that has a long-lasting battery and Robot Vacuum an ample dust bin. Models that can be recharged and re-charged back where they left off are perfect for large homes.
They can be programmed to ensure that they go on a tour while you are away from home
The best robot vacuums have features like smart home integration, different cleaning robot mop and vacuum modes and mopping capabilities. They can even detect the presence of messes and make multiple moves to clean them. You can also set your time and leave knowing that your home will be tidy when you return. Some of them have remote controls, which means you can control them with your tablet or smartphone. Some of them are equipped with sensors that can tell when certain areas require extra attention, like areas with high traffic or mudrooms.
You can also use the app on a robot vacuum to schedule cleaning. Once you've chosen the day and time the robot will clean itself while you're away. It is essential to get rid of any clutter before a scheduled cleaning, though. Make sure that nothing is getting in the way of your robot's wheel, and that all power cords are covered and out of sight. It is also important to empty and rinse the dust bin on your robot, and wipe down the sensor and charging contacts between usages.
Many robot vacuums come with a map feature that creates an electronic map of your home, assisting it avoid areas you don't want to go over again. This is especially useful for homes with lots of furniture or pets. Certain robots are programmed to avoid obstacles such as stairs and other obstacles.
Some models utilize dToF (dual-time optical flow) laser navigation. This is based on aerospace technology and offers four times more accuracy than the LDS laser sensors found in lower-end robots. This is a costly feature, though, so it's generally only found in top robot vacuums.
Another great feature of a robot vacuum is its ability to clean while you're away from home. This is beneficial if you're leaving the house for work or vacation, and saves you from having to remember to turn off the alarm and shut the door. The best robots return to their docking station to recharge after they are finished.
Most robots require little maintenance, although you should inspect the brushes for hair tangles and clean the dust bin on a regular basis. For robots that mop, you should rinse and wash the pads between uses, and replace them when they're worn or dirty.
They're great for allergy sufferers
Dust, pet dander and other airborne particles can cause allergies. Using a robot vacuum regularly, especially one equipped with a HEPA filter, can significantly reduce these particles, making it easier to reduce the amount of allergens that are present in the air and making it easier to breathe for allergy sufferers.
Many robots are equipped with powerful suction, which allows them to take in many small particles, including small allergens such as baking soda and sand, as well as heavier items such as orzo pasta and metal screws and nuts and even fluffy items like pet hair. They also have advanced filters that can filter allergens and improve the quality of indoor air.
Whether you have carpets, hardwood or a combination of both, a quality robot vacuum should be able to clean them all. It should also be able to traverse tight spaces and stairs without damaging them and clean under furniture. Certain models come with sensors that can detect and avoid obstacles. They can be programmed to run at specific times, keeping your floors cleaner and preventing the accumulation of allergens.
The majority of robotic cleaners have a large dustbin, meaning they can store a lot of dirt before they need to be empty. This minimizes the frequency of emptying and the risk of allergens being recirculated into the air, which could be particularly harmful for allergy sufferers. Certain models come with a self emptying feature, meaning you don't need to empty the bin manually every time.

They're an excellent investment
Utilizing robot vacuums and mops is a great method to keep your home spotless without taking huge chunks of time out of your schedule. They can be programmed to do their rounds while you're at work, and they can even take care of the dirt in corners that your regular vacuum cleaner might overlook. They are also simple to maintain and include a remote control which allows you to control them anytime you'd like.
Before you decide to purchase robot vacuums, take into consideration your budget, the size of the space, cleaning requirements and noise tolerance level. If you're going to be relying on your machine for regular touch-ups it's a good idea to invest in a high-performance model. You'll require one with lidar mapping so that it doesn't smack into your furniture or any other obstructions and an app that lets you to monitor the robot's path as well as set up digital "keep out" zones, and even customize cleaning.
Another thing to consider is the suction power of the robot - different flooring types require varying levels of suction, and you'll need to choose a model that can meet your particular needs. The most effective models have between 8,000 and 11,000 Pascals of suction which is more than enough to scrub the majority of floors in your home.
Also, consider one that has an integrated mopping function if you have both hard and soft floors. This feature will ensure that your floors stay clean, particularly after mopping sessions and wet spills. Between uses, make sure that you clean the mopping tank, as well as the sensors. Also, wipe down the docking stations and charging contacts to prevent dust accumulation.
